Celebrating Len Thomas concert at Muskingum U

NEW CONCORD − A memorial concert celebrating Len Thomas will be at 3 p.m. Oct. 1 in Brown Chapel of Muskingum University in New Concord.

Thomas was a Cambridge native and 1952 alum of Muskingum University. He worked for Fred Waring and his Pennsylvanians and was the keyboard editor for Shawnee Press. He returned to Cambridge in 2002 and played piano for functions and groups at Muskingum University and worked with Chuck Snyder and the Cardinal Chorale.

Many of Thomas’ choral and instrumental arrangements will be performed along with other meaningful selections. Performers include the Muskingum Concert Choir and Chamber Singers, Muskingum Jazz Group, Muskingum Valley Symphonic Winds Jazz Ensemble, Cardinal Chorale and family members of Thomas singing vocal selections.

The concert is free and open to the public, but donations will be accepted for the Leonard Thomas Endowed Scholarship. For more information, call 740-826-8095 or email music@muskingum.edu.
